Main duties
- Prepare lesson materials and apparatus for science practical’s, ensuring timely set-up and efficient clear-up.
- Manage consumables and chemical inventories, order stock and ensure safe storage in line with COSHH guidance.
- Support maintenance and routine testing of laboratory equipment, logging faults and coordinating repairs.
- Assist teachers with demonstrations and support practical activities, promoting safe working practices among pupils.
- Maintain up-to-date safety records, risk assessments and departmental documentation for Southwark leadership.
